- [ ] Off-site backup tapes — Friday run. Pull the week's tape set from the Fenwright vault, verify count against the rotation sheet, seal in transit case. Dispatch desk signs the release form; no tapes leave without it. Destination is the Aldercote storage facility, morning window only. Driver from Marrowvale Couriers waits in the loading bay, not the lobby. Case stays locked end to end. Hand-over follows the confidential instruction below.

dispatch memo: the sorys silath courier leaves the frawyn fraok casox holael tamix tamwyn fraael silael ledger at gate 9188 under passcode 240729

Welcome aboard! This page covers artifact signing for Fareloom, our rules engine that computes shipping fees for the Tindervale storefront. Every rules bundle you publish must be signed, or the runtime will refuse to load it — no exceptions, even for staging. The signer CLI lives in the tools repo; run it against your built bundle before uploading. It reads one flag, the signing key, which is listed right below for convenience.

deploy key for yadup-badug: bky6_rLH3qD

Night-shift staff: Floor 4 of the Tellhaven Building opens this week. After 21:00, access is via the rear stairwell only; the lifts are locked out overnight during the settling period. Complete a walk-through of the new floor once per shift and log it. The stairwell keypad accepts the code below.

badge for yahop-fawep: bdg-XBKXI-68071

## Deployment

Reviewer notes for the Burrowmint autoscaler: this thing scales workers off queue depth, not CPU, so the usual dashboards will look weird at first. Deploys roll one pool at a time, and the scaler holds steady during rollout so you don't get thrash mid-deploy. Watch the drain step — if a worker exits with jobs in flight, we requeue, not retry. The thresholds and pool sizes it currently runs with are below.

config for fafog-bahof:
ULAWYN_HOST=ulawyn.tolvaqsys.internal
ULAWYN_PORT=5000